Download stock data in r

You can update your quantmod package to addresses this issue in r. Jun 01, 20 historical stock data is critical for testing your investment strategies. Predict stock prices with hidden markov models in r hi everyone, im trying to implement a hmm in r to predict stock prices given some indicators. Ill give a few examples of how quandls data can be used in r, and seeing how yahoo has just acquired tumblr, it seems fitting to use their stock price as our base data. Securities and exchange commission, including corporate. Simple r script to pull historical stock data from yahoo github. Best 5 free stock market apis in 2020 towards data science. It is documented for the sole purpose of highlighting the arguments accepted, and to serve as a guide to. In this tutorial, we will use the quantmod package to obtain stock data. Download stock data and historical quotes for nasdaq stock. An introduction to stock market data analysis with r part 2. Im facing some difficulties in apply the results from the model to predict the future prices of the stockindex, so im asking your help as in the web i couldnt find any valid resource. As a simple exercise, lets download data for three stocks, facebook fb.

Errors downloading yahoo finance stock price data solved. We would like to show you a description here but the site wont allow us. My problem is some ticker names may not be correct thus my code stops when it encounters this case. Their fundamental stock market data download includes historical financial statement data for all us publicly traded companies.

Data for an introduction to statistical learning with applications in r rdrr. How to get historical stock data for free its not as easy. Download historical stock data into excel using alphavantage api. It will then store the adjusted close of the downloaded companies and merge them in dataset. Most datasets on quandl are available from within r, using the quandl r package. Download interval is the longest possible interval by default. All the quotes data provided by the websites listed here can be exported to csv or excel format. The r project for statistical computing getting started. It compiles and runs on a wide variety of unix platforms, windows and macos. Gone are the days when stock prices and company fundamentals sufficed to build a robust investment strategy. Plotting time series in r using yahoo finance data revolutions. Packages that are on cran can be installed on your system by using the r command install.

This post is the second in a twopart series on stock data analysis using r, based on a lecture i gave on the subject for math 3900 data science at the university of utah. If you dont have r and r studio installed, you can get them here. For example, following is a backtest comparison for a few portfolio allocation methods. I am downloading yahoo finance monthly stock price data using r where the ticker names are read from a text file.

Finance provides the simplest way to import financial data into a spreadsheet. The video demonstrates the procedure for importing historical stock prices into r. Downloading data can be made easier by saving the links of products data download page to favourites or bookmarks. A general and technical analysis of amazon amzns stock and a price simulation using random walk and monte carlo method. The what argument allows for specific data to be requested from yahoo, using yahoo. Im writing a thesis investigating the momentum premium on the swedish stock market, so i need historical data going back at least 20 years. R is a free software environment for statistical computing and graphics. R has excellent packages for analyzing stock data, so i feel there should be a translation of the post for using r for stock data analysis. To download r, please choose your preferred cran mirror. Oct 11, 2012 r offers daily email updates about r news and tutorials about learning r and many other topics. We visualize missing data, and process stock prices to get clean daily logarithmic returns. Mar 27, 2017 r has excellent packages for analyzing stock data, so i feel there should be a translation of the post for using r for stock data analysis. A build of the development version which will eventually become the next major release of r is available in the rdevel snapshot build.

Sep 14, 2017 we will use this online repository to get our data using quandl package directly from the r console. The bulk financial data downloads page on intrinios website has a us fundamentals data bulk download that includes pe. Download end of day nasdaq stock data, intraday data and historical quotes. Equity data is limited to their wiki database and it provides the eod stock prices for 3000 stocks. R stock news and headlines to help you in your trading and investing decisions. This allows for downloading stock data from multiple sources, although yahoo is the default option. Download end of day stock market quotes and historical data for many of the worlds top stock exchanges. However, if you want to fix the problem now, you can do the following. It provides a rapid prototyping environment that makes modeling easier by removing the repetitive workflow issues surrounding data. A list and interactive selection tool can be seen with yahooqf. These r packages import sports, weather, stock data and more. The following code is the loop that will download ohlc data to your environment.

The historical data should contain fundamental data and price data for stocks so that i can use the famafrench threefactor model etc. This package is designed to let you search and download data from the u. I am using a loop to read the ticker names to download the data and putting them in a list. Our stock data is compatible with most of the leading charting packages including. This post is the first in a twopart series on stock data analysis using r, based on a lecture i gave on the subject for math 3900 data science at the university of utah. Below is a comprehensive list compiled by group members. Downloading stock data in r using quantmod finance train.

A good replacement for yahoo finance in both r and python. Nov 26, 2016 equity data is limited to their wiki database and it provides the eod stock prices for 3000 stocks. The volume and variety of data used by stock market investors have exploded in recent years. This page is a detailed guide to finding and downloading historical data such as daily stock prices or index values from yahoo finance. How do you get historical stock market data from eikon. Im facing some difficulties in apply the results from the model to predict the future prices of the stock index, so im asking your help as in the web i couldnt find any valid resource. Where can i download the stock market data for the nyse. For example, to get oil prices from opec, just do this.

We will use this online repository to get our data using quandl package directly from the r console. Downloading it is simple navigate to this website and follow the instructions. Open the excel sheet, accept any warnings or enable content prompt. Click here if youre looking to post or find an rdatascience job. Quandls api wrapped within r makes the tedious aspects of getting data into your console trivial, and gets you doing the real work faster. Apr 03, 2017 r has excellent packages for analyzing stock data, so i feel there should be a translation of the post for using r for stock data analysis. Ill give a few examples of how quandls data can be used in r, and seeing how yahoo has just acquired tumblr. An introduction to stock market data analysis with r part 1. Historical stock data is critical for testing your investment strategies. The quandl r package makes it amazingly easy to get financial data. Quandl package directly interacts with the quandl api to offer data in a number of formats usable in r, downloading a zip with all data from a quandl database, and the ability to search. I just found out that yahoo changed its web link for users to download data using an api. It provides a rapid prototyping environment that makes modeling easier by removing the repetitive workflow issues surrounding data management and visualization.

End of day stock quote data and historical stock prices. The data including stock prices, indices and company fundamentals can be automatically downloaded in a csv by simply entering a url into your browsers address bar. Finance stores data of a very long period in some cases eg ge since 1962. Get your data into r in part 2 of our handson guide to the hot dataanalysis environment, we provide some tips on how to import data in various formats, both local and on. For more information on quandl package, please visit. Comparative stock market analysis in r using quandl. Aug 23, 2018 a general and technical analysis of amazon amzns stock and a price simulation using random walk and monte carlo method. Financialcontent several websites use historical data provided by financial content. I illustrated all my backtest examples with getsymbols function from quantmod package.

This method is not to be called directly, instead a call to getsymbolssymbols,srcyahoo will in turn call this method. May 16, 2017 a snippet from automated trading with r. We will use quantmod r package to download stock data. Using batchgetsymbols to download financial data for several tickers. Downloading sp500 stock price data with r quantifying.

The data then could readily be used in financial applications like risk management or asset management. Click here if youre looking to post or find an r data science job. How to import share price data into excel market index. Where can i download the historical pe data of stocks. Get your data into r in part 2 of our handson guide to the hot data analysis environment, we provide some tips on how to import data in various formats, both local and on. Here, we learn how to use r to download daily ohlcv data for stocks and other financial products. Follow the below steps to automatically download historical stock data into excel sheet.

The getsymbols function, from quantmod package, downloads historical stock prices from yahoo fiance. It may look a little different on your device, but the key sections will most likely always be there. Patches to this release are incorporated in the rpatched snapshot build. For downloading the data, there are, of course, readymade solutions like quantmodgetsymbols or tseriesget. For alumni and noncaltech users, there is a wide selection of stock market data available for free. A stable link which will redirect to the current windows binary release is. Sep 27, 2017 in this tutorial, we will use the quantmod package to obtain stock data. Downloading stock data from yahoo finance with r 5 minute.

654 108 1076 683 1128 676 330 1492 625 982 730 875 472 1105 218 1206 1346 683 992 1459 139 1514 1248 968 419 632 1221 904 681 1377 1216 829 299 564 749 567 714 1266 737 828